official_website/app/admin/view/tier_set/index.html

133 lines
3.9 KiB
HTML
Raw Normal View History

2024-12-02 13:57:08 +08:00
{extend name="foxcms" /}
{block name="css"}
{/block}
{block name="body"}
<input type="hidden" value="{$columnLevel.id}" id="id"/>
<input type="hidden" value="{$ts}" id="ts"/>
<div class="foxcms-content-inner">
<!-- page content -->
<div class="contact-way-content">
<div class="section section-panel">
<div class="section-title">栏目层级设置</div>
<div class="section-main">
<div class="section-main-item">
<div class="foxui-input-group">
<div class="input-label">
<label class="foxui-required">栏目层级:</label>
</div>
<div class="input-box">
<div class="foxui-radio-group level">
<div class="foxui-radio {if $columnLevel.level == 1} is-checked {/if}">
<span class="foxui-radio-input">
<i class="foxui-radio-icon"></i>
<input type="radio" value="1"/>
</span>
<span class="foxui-radio-label">一级栏目</span>
</div>
<div class="foxui-radio {if $columnLevel.level == 2} is-checked {/if}">
<span class="foxui-radio-input">
<i class="foxui-radio-icon"></i>
<input type="radio" value="2"/>
</span>
<span class="foxui-radio-label">二级栏目</span>
</div>
<div class="foxui-radio {if $columnLevel.level == 3} is-checked {/if}">
<span class="foxui-radio-input">
<i class="foxui-radio-icon"></i>
<input type="radio" value="3"/>
</span>
<span class="foxui-radio-label">三级栏目</span>
</div>
</div>
</div>
</div>
<p class="input-box-info">
切换栏目级别需要重新设置文章的栏目从属关系,以免导致用户浏览不到相关文章
</p>
</div>
<div class="section-main-item">
<div class="foxui-input-group">
<div class="input-label">
<label>栏目图片:</label>
</div>
<div class="input-box display-flex foxui-align-items-center">
<p class="switch-label">是否开启缩略图</p>
<div class="is_thumb foxui-switch {if $columnLevel.is_thumb == 1} is-checked {/if}">
<input type="checkbox" checked="checked" value="{if $columnLevel.is_thumb == 1} 1 {/else} 0{/if}" class="foxui-switch-input">
<span class="foxui-switch-core"></span>
</div>
</div>
</div>
</div>
</div>
</div>
</div>
</div>
<div class="foxcms-content-footer">
<button class="is-long foxui-size-small foxui-solid-primary" id="save">保存</button>
</div>
{include file="footed-copy"/}
{/block}
{block name="js"}
<script>
//保存
$('#save').click(function() {
let level = $('.level .foxui-radio.is-checked input').val();
//是否开启缩略图 01开启
let is_thumb = ($('.is_thumb.is-checked').length > 0)?1:0;
let id = $("#id").val();
let data = {'level': level, 'is_thumb': is_thumb, id: id};
foxui.dialog({
title: '保存',
content: '您确定要保存吗',
cancelText: '取消',
confirmText: '保存',
confirm: function(callback) {
ajaxR('save','post',data,{},function (res) {
if (res.code == 1) {
foxui.message({
type:'success',
text:res.msg
})
setTimeout('myrefresh()', 100); //指定10秒刷新一次
} else {
foxui.message({
type:'warning',
text:res.msg
})
}
}, function (res) {
foxui.message({
type:'warning',
text:res.msg
})
})
callback();
},
cancel: function() {
foxui.message({
type: 'warning',
text: '取消操作'
})
},
});
})
</script>
{/block}